Microsoft announces an "evolution" of the relationship, which sounds more like devolution to us...

So it seems the rumours were true, the fight has finished, and along with it Bungie's money-spinning relationship with Microsoft.

Despite Microsoft's official statement of "... a plan for Bungie to embark on a path to become an independent company," and "evolving the relationship," the news still comes as huge blow to Microsoft's plans for the next-generation given the close affinity that Bungie, Master Chief, and Halo have with Xbox.

Retaining an equity interest in Bungie along with an unspecified publishing agreement, Microsoft will also hold onto the Halo IP and mentions further projects in the Bungie pipeline. Nevertheless, the fact remains that Bungie have become independent which opens up their doors to other platforms, even if Master Chief, Cortana, and 343 Guilty Spark won't be following them onto the PlayStation3.

"Our collaboration with Bungie has resulted in 'Halo' becoming an enduring mainstream hit," said Shane Kim, corporate vice president of Microsoft Game Studios. "While we are supporting Bungie's desire to return to its independent roots, we will continue to invest in our 'Halo' entertainment property with Bungie and other partners, such as Peter Jackson, on a new interactive series set in the 'Halo' universe. We look forward to great success with Bungie as our long-term relationship continues to evolve through 'Halo'-related titles and new IP created by Bungie."

"This exciting evolution of our relationship with Microsoft will enable us to expand both creatively and organizationally in our mission to create world-class games," said Harold Ryan, studio head for Bungie. "We will continue to develop with our primary focus on Microsoft's platforms; we greatly value our mutually prosperous relationship with our publisher, Microsoft Game Studios, and we look forward to continuing that affiliation through 'Halo' and beyond."

Hopefully it will allow both companies to draw a line and move away from the behemoth that is Halo, which despite its undeniable success has become something of a creative handicap for Bungie (Microsoft: "Forget the trilogy, we need Halo 4") and arguably a barrier for Microsoft themselves when it comes to expanding the Xbox 360 audience beyond the traditional hardcore demographic.

That said it's naïve to think this will be the end of Master Chief, although it's fair to say his future looks a little less certain then what it was before. Already there's been much speculation as to who could carry the Halo franchise forwards, though we'd like to think Master Chief will take a well-earned break before embarking on a plan to return to mankind.
